* Renesas Electronics Ethernet AVB This file provides information on what the device node for the Ethernet AVB interface contains. Required properties: - compatible: Must contain one or more of the following: - "renesas,etheravb-r8a7743" for the R8A7743 SoC. - "renesas,etheravb-r8a7745" for the R8A7745 SoC. - "renesas,etheravb-r8a7790" for the R8A7790 SoC. - "renesas,etheravb-r8a7791" for the R8A7791 SoC. - "renesas,etheravb-r8a7792" for the R8A7792 SoC. - "renesas,etheravb-r8a7793" for the R8A7793 SoC. - "renesas,etheravb-r8a7794" for the R8A7794 SoC. - "renesas,etheravb-rcar-gen2" as a fallback for the above R-Car Gen2 and RZ/G1 devices. - "renesas,etheravb-r8a7795" for the R8A7795 SoC. - "renesas,etheravb-r8a7796" for the R8A7796 SoC. - "renesas,etheravb-r8a77970" for the R8A77970 SoC. - "renesas,etheravb-r8a77995" for the R8A77995 SoC. - "renesas,etheravb-rcar-gen3" as a fallback for the above R-Car Gen3 devices. When compatible with the generic version, nodes must list the SoC-specific version corresponding to the platform first followed by the generic version. - reg: offset and length of (1) the register block and (2) the stream buffer. - interrupts: A list of interrupt-specifiers, one for each entry in interrupt-names. If interrupt-names is not present, an interrupt specifier for a single muxed interrupt. - phy-mode: see ethernet.txt file in the same directory. - phy-handle: see ethernet.txt file in the same directory. - #address-cells: number of address cells for the MDIO bus, must be equal to 1. - #size-cells: number of size cells on the MDIO bus, must be equal to 0. - clocks: clock phandle and specifier pair. - pinctrl-0: phandle, referring to a default pin configuration node. Optional properties: - interrupt-parent: the phandle for the interrupt controller that services interrupts for this device. - interrupt-names: A list of interrupt names. For the R-Car Gen 3 SoCs this property is mandatory; it should include one entry per channel, named "ch%u", where %u is the channel number ranging from 0 to 24. For other SoCs this property is optional; if present it should contain "mux" for a single muxed interrupt. - pinctrl-names: pin configuration state name ("default"). - renesas,no-ether-link: boolean, specify when a board does not provide a proper AVB_LINK signal. - renesas,ether-link-active-low: boolean, specify when the AVB_LINK signal is active-low instead of normal active-high.
